Introduction of a bonus for participating in repeated cycles.

I see that among the testers there is no desire to participate in repeated cycles. There are various reasons why this happens. - Known bugs - Time spent looking for a bug is not rewarded. - Inadequate attitude of customers towards testers, where customers cheat testers for bugs and testers are left without money. Accordingly, each time the repeated cycles are idle. None of the testers want to be deceived. Customers are looking towards competitors and will soon leave. In my opinion, it is necessary to introduce a set of measures. I suggest introducing a bonus for participating in repeated cycles. The participation bonus will motivate testers to look for bugs. In any case, bugs will appear as testers will be motivated to look for these bugs. That is, testers will be insured against unfair customers, and the motivation of testers will remain at the proper level. Otherwise, if the trend continues unchanged, then customers will leave.
